The Importance Of Industrial Door Maintenance: Keeping Your Business Secure And Efficient

Industrial doors are a vital part of any commercial or industrial building. They not only provide security and access control but also help maintain temperature control and energy efficiency. However, like any other mechanical system, industrial doors require regular maintenance to ensure they function properly and avoid costly repairs or replacements.

Proper maintenance of industrial doors is essential for ensuring the safety and security of your business premises. Neglecting maintenance can lead to malfunctions, which can compromise the security of your building and put your employees and assets at risk. Regular inspections and maintenance help identify potential issues early on and prevent them from escalating into more significant problems.

One of the most critical aspects of industrial door maintenance is ensuring that the doors are properly lubricated. Over time, the moving parts of the doors can become dry and stiff, leading to increased friction and wear. Regular lubrication helps reduce friction, prevent wear, and ensure smooth operation of the doors. It is recommended to use a high-quality lubricant specifically designed for industrial doors to ensure optimal performance and longevity.

Another essential component of industrial door maintenance is inspecting the doors for any signs of wear and tear. This includes checking for loose or damaged components, such as springs, cables, rollers, and hinges. Any defects should be addressed promptly to prevent further damage and ensure the doors operate safely and efficiently. Regular maintenance can help extend the lifespan of industrial doors and reduce the risk of sudden failures or breakdowns.

In addition to ensuring the mechanical components are in good working condition, it is essential to check the alignment and balance of the doors. Misaligned or unbalanced doors can put excessive strain on the motor and cause premature wear. Regularly checking the alignment and balance of the doors helps prevent unnecessary stress on the components and ensures smooth and quiet operation.

Furthermore, regular maintenance of industrial doors can help improve energy efficiency and reduce operating costs. Properly maintained doors provide a tight seal, preventing air leaks and maintaining the desired temperature inside the building. This not only helps create a comfortable working environment but also reduces energy consumption and lowers utility bills. By keeping industrial doors well-maintained, businesses can make significant savings in the long run and reduce their environmental impact.
